The 'first one' found on the upper part of the Luger, is the serial number.
You should find the same number on the front side of the frame with a suffix (letter) below.

The last two numbers from the serial #, is stamped on various parts on the gun. The sideplate (as you refer to as 'second one') comes from a different gun, with a serial that ends with 73 (or is 73).

So the gun above is not matching, but a mix from different guns.
It can still be, and probably is a great Luger.. it's just something we collectors care about
